Diffuse damage

Damage to the head can lead to severe and sometimes permanent disabilities. It occurs when the brain moves around inside the skull. The symptoms may manifest immediately or may be present over time. The goal of treatment is to decrease swelling, prevent secondary injuries and facilitate rehabilitation.

Axonal injuries that are diffuse are diagnosed through radiographic and clinical findings. In certain cases tests are added to confirm the diagnosis.

The treatment for diffuse axonal injury is to prevent secondary injuries, facilitating rehabilitation and stabilizing the patient. Speech therapy, occupational therapy, and psychotherapy are all options. Many of the patients who suffer from severe DAI require rehabilitation for a long time.

A victim of DAI is usually in a perpetual vegetative state for a few weeks, however some patients are conscious. They may still have signs of brain damage. This is typically caused by the nerve fibers that shear in their brains.

The first step to treat Axonal injuries that are diffuse is to reduce the swelling in the brain. Brain swelling can lead to further damage, like a decreased circulation of blood to the brain. To prevent edema and elevated intracranial pressure, it is important to seek prompt medical attention.

Surgery is also a possibility in cases of severe DAI. Sometimes, steroids are used to reduce inflammation. Other treatments could include the use of anti-inflammatory medications or a change in diet.

Survivors of diffuse axonal injury can experience physical or mental problems, including headaches, memory loss, and difficulties communicating. These issues can impact their personal and professional lives as well.
